Mailgun Technologies, Inc. was founded in 2010 by Ev Kontsevoy and Taylor Wakefield. who were building an app for transactional email but realized this capability didn’t exist or didn’t work in other services. In 2011, Mailgun Technologies, Inc. was selected for Y Combinator’s 2011 class, accelerating the company’s product and growth with early funding from the creators of Yahoo Mail, Gmail, and others. Mailgun Technologies, Inc. was acquired by Rackspace in 2012 so their customers could easily integrate cloud-based email services into their applications and websites. In 2013, Mailgun launched their first email validations product. In 2017, Mailgun Technologies, Inc. became its own company, leaving Rackspace with $50M in growth capital from Turn/River Capital with participation from and Rackspace. Mailgun was acquired by the private equity firm Thoma Bravo in 2019. In December 2019, Mailgun acquired their European competitor Mailjet. In January 2021, Mailgun became a Pathwire brand alongside Mailjet and their validations services.The Pathwire family of brands was shortly thereafter acquired by the Swedish company Sinch in September of 2021. In 2020, Will Conway, CEO of Mailgun, was one of the two Central Texas finalists for Ernst & Young's yearly Entrepreneur of the Year award.
